Welcome to Campbells Station ...

Campbells Station is located in Maury County<1>.

While we don't have a date for the founding of Campbells Station, you might get a feel for it by knowing that the earliest mention that we've found (so far) was on a map dated 1888.

A typical abbreviation for Campbells Station: Campbells Sta. (in Canada, 'Stn.' is the more common abbreviation.)

See our Genealogy Helper Page for Campbells Station for more information about variations on the name of Campbells Station.

Campbells Station is 690 feet [210 m] above sea level.<2>.

Time Zone: Campbells Station lies in the Central Time Zone (CST/CDT) and observes daylight saving time
